Abstract(in English) | In this paper, the estimation method of current and voltage distributions by scanning a probe is proposed. This method uses the phenomenon that the coupling between the current and the probe is varied by the probe direction. Actually, the current and voltage are estimated by calculating the probe vector output at four directions. Therefore, both current and voltage vector distributions can be estimated at the same time by one probe. The current and voltage distributions in a digital IC package by this method are estimated. And, the method is investigated by using these estimated results. The probe used in this method seems to be able to reduce its size, because it has simple structure. |
